NASA Upgrades, Then Lowers Odds Of Asteroid Hitting Earth — Here’s Why
- Asteroid 2024 YR4 initially had a 1 in 32 chance of hitting Earth, which was subsequently reduced to 1 in 67, according to NASA's Center for Near-Earth Object Studies.
- NASA expects the impact probability of YR4 to eventually reach 0% as more data clarifies its trajectory.
- Professor Richard Binzel noted that the uncertainty in tracking the asteroid contributes to fluctuating probability estimates.
